On September 9, 2019, Mount Airy Casino Resort held a soft launch for its retail sportsbook, with a two-day testing period; the full launch occurred on September 11, 2019. The 7,000-square-foot (650 m 2) sportsbook at the casino is located next to the poker room and has teller windows, four self-betting kiosks, and several televisions. [10]
